Waterproof 3D Wall Tiles Sourcing Guide
Procuring waterproof 3D wall tiles requires a clear understanding of the specific material composition and surface treatments available in the current market. Buyers should prioritize products explicitly identified as PVC-based, as these materials offer inherent resistance to moisture and humidity, making them suitable for high-traffic commercial zones and residential interiors. The observed listings indicate a strong focus on modern styling with 3D panel effects, which are often achieved through advanced printing processes on the surface of the tiles.
When evaluating potential inventory, it is essential to distinguish between general wall panels and specialized 3D tiles that offer specific functional benefits like noise deadening or fire proofing. The market data suggests that suppliers often provide customization options for both the visual design and the packaging, allowing buyers to tailor the product to specific project requirements. However, the presence of multiple thickness options, ranging from 0.8mm to 1mm for some panels and up to 8mm for others, necessitates a careful review of the technical specifications to ensure the selected product meets the structural demands of the intended installation.

Compliance and Safety Documentation
Safety compliance is a non-negotiable aspect of sourcing waterproof 3D wall tiles, particularly for commercial and public installations. The observed listings frequently cite CE and ISO certifications, which serve as baseline indicators that the products meet specific European and international safety standards. Buyers must request valid certification documents for every batch, ensuring that the specific product model, such as the E2 or DMA032415, is covered under the issued certificates rather than a generic company-wide approval.
Fire safety performance is another critical documentation requirement, given the explicit claims of fire-retardant and fire-proofing capabilities found in the product data. Procurement teams should verify that the fire resistance ratings are supported by independent test results, as the term "fire-proofing" can vary in meaning depending on the testing standard applied. Furthermore, the presence of anti-static and antibacterial functions should be backed by laboratory reports to confirm that these claims are not merely marketing assertions but verified performance metrics.
